FINANCE REVIEW SUMMARY — PILOT CHURN

Churn in the Larkspur pilot exceeded forecast, concentrated among small accounts onboarded in the first wave. Revenue impact is modest; acquisition spend on the cohort is written off. Retention fixes ship next cycle. Margin on remaining pilot accounts holds above plan. The board should read the confidential note below before the pilot go/no-go decision.

board note of kawig-tahog: Ulairax Works is in early talks to buy Noriusix Works for about $31.4 million. The Pelmir launch date is April 2, and nothing goes to the press before then.

Escalation — Snapglass snapshot suite. If CI blocks on snapshot diffs for UI components in the Thimbleport app: first rerun the job once; flaky font rendering causes ~30% of failures. If diffs persist and changes look unintentional, do not approve new baselines. Revert the triggering commit and page the owning squad. Baseline approvals outside business hours require sign-off from the Design Systems rotation, reachable at the address below.

alerts address for bahif-hahaf: olidor_zorix@paliqworks.internal

Ticket: Config drift on Quillbus log compaction settings

The broker nodes in the Harlow cluster are running with compaction thresholds that no longer match what's in the Fernwheel deploy repo. Someone appears to have hand-tuned segment retention during the March incident and never backported the change. Compaction is now lagging on the orders topic, and disk usage on node three is climbing about 4% a day. Please reconcile before the weekend. For reference, the values currently live on the brokers are as follows.

deployment values, yahop-kajop:
holath:
  log_level: info
  metrics_host: metrics.holath.lumiclabs.internal
  pin: 9484
  pool_size: 4

Spreadsheet Export Memory Notes (contractor intro): Large exports from the Pellwick reporting service stream rows in 5,000-row chunks to keep heap usage under 512 MB. Never call the legacy buildWorkbook() path — it loads the entire dataset into memory and was the cause of the March outage. If an export worker OOMs, check the chunk-size override in config first. To inspect live worker memory stats, call the Pellwick metrics endpoint using the key below.

gateway credential: zpat7_wu4aBVX